Relief Efforts Ramp Up in Vidarbha After Heavy Rains: Girish Mahajan

IO_AdminAfrica15 hours ago4 Views

Quick Summary

  • Maharashtra Disaster Management Minister Girish Mahajan announced relief and rehabilitation efforts in Vidarbha after heavy rains on July 8-9.
  • Nagpur and Amravati divisions faced flooding leading to eight deaths, injuries, and damage to houses, crops, and livestock.
  • Districts impacted include Nagpur, Wardha, Gondia, Bhandara, Gadchiroli, and Chandrapur.
  • Relief measures include financial assistance per Government Resolutions from May 30 and july 28 for affected citizens like vendors and shopkeepers.
  • District Collectors have full authority for disaster relief decisions; 20,854 hectares of farmland were damaged affecting nearly 29,920 farmers in Vidarbha.
